resources.report.rules.pmd.EmptyFinalizer.html Maven / Gradle / Ivy
EmptyFinalizer
EmptyFinalizer
Empty finalize methods serve no purpose and should be removed.
//MethodDeclaration[MethodDeclarator[@Image='finalize'][not(FormalParameters/*)]]
/Block[count(*)=0]
Example(s):
public class Foo {
protected void finalize() {}
}